NC Custody Mediation Program

North Carolina requires most parents to participate in custody mediation before going to court. This program is designed to help parents reach agreements without litigation.

NC Child Support Calculator

North Carolina uses a formula to determine child support obligations. You can estimate support using the official online calculator:
